In her own words:

Bethany Turner is the author of the Abigail Phelps Series of books:
I’ve Loved These Days, Scenes From Highland Falls, and Two Thousand Years.
You can follow her journey on her daily blog, The Year of Blogging Faithfully.

With the Abigail Phelps Series, author Bethany Turner had the unique opportunity to bring together in one series of books all of the pop culture places and things with which she has ever been obsessed. We should have known it would come to this..Her first writing award was in the 2nd grade – at a State-level contest, students were given the assignment of writing about any living person they would choose to have lunch with, and why. While do-gooders all around her chose Reagan, Thatcher, and Gorbachev, Bethany chose John Stamos – yes, Uncle Jesse. Her obsession with pop culture continues more than 25 years later, and Bethany is proud to say that John Stamos ignores her on Twitter and Facebook, even to this very day.

Bethany is a born and bred Kentucky girl who relocated to Colorado in 2001, three years after meeting the love of her life in a chat room – back before anyone knew that wasn’t a good idea. Thankfully, it worked out in this case, and she and her husband are the proud parents of two boys.
